ADLINK USB-2405 24 bit Dynamic Signal Acquisition Module Application and Debugging Manual

In the fields of vibration analysis, acoustic measurement, structural health monitoring, and rotating machinery fault diagnosis, high-resolution and low-noise dynamic signal acquisition modules are the core front-end for obtaining real physical quantities. ADLINK USB-2405 is a 24 bit ∑ - Δ dynamic signal acquisition module powered by USB 2.0 bus, providing 4 synchronous sampling analog inputs, with a maximum sampling rate of 128 kS/s per channel, and built-in IEPE excitation source (2mA constant current), which can be directly connected to accelerometers and microphones. Its flexible triggering mode, programmable functional I/O, and complete self calibration capability make it an ideal choice for portable testing systems. This article systematically outlines the engineering application points of this module from hardware characteristics, signal conditioning, trigger configuration, software deployment to typical fault handling.


Product positioning and core advantages

USB-2405 is designed specifically for dynamic signal measurement that requires high dynamic range and low distortion, mainly targeting:

Vibration monitoring and order tracking of rotating machinery;

Environmental noise and sound quality analysis;

Structural modal testing (impact response);

Automotive NVH (Noise, Vibration, and Smoothness) test.

Its core advantages include:

4-channel synchronous sampling: no phase delay between channels, ensuring multi-channel signal correlation;

24 bit resolution: dynamic range up to 100dB (@ 1kHz, -60dBFS input), effectively capturing weak signals;

Built in anti aliasing filter: combining digital filters with analog RC filters to suppress out of band noise;

IEPE incentive source: Each channel has an independent 2mA constant current source, supports AC coupling, and is suitable for piezoelectric sensors;

Bus power supply: only required 400mA@5V No need for external power supply, excellent portability;

Multi functional bracket: supports desktop, DIN rail, and wall mounted installation, suitable for on-site layout.


Electrical specifications and precision indicators

2.1 Analog Input

Number of channels: 4 differential/pseudo differential (software configuration);

ADC type: 24 bit ∑ - Δ, built-in digital filter;

Input range: ± 10V (fixed), data format is binary complement code;

Input impedance: 200k Ω between positive and negative input terminals, 16.93k Ω between negative input terminal and ground;

Coupling method: AC or DC, software optional (AC cut-off frequency -3dB about 0.4Hz);

Sampling rate: High resolution mode (1k~52.734kHz) or high-speed mode (52.734kHz~128kHz), finely adjusted through DDS, with a resolution of 0.0003Hz;

FIFO: 8k sampling points (shared by all channels).

2.2 DC accuracy (typical at 25 ℃)

Offset error: ± 0.15mV (typical), ± 0.3mV (maximum);

Gain error: ± 0.15% (typical), ± 0.3% (maximum).

2.3 Dynamic performance (typical values)

THD+N (1kHz, 8.9Vpk differential input): -91dB;

CMRR(20Hz~1kHz):60dB;

Crosstalk (1kHz): -102dB;

System noise (high-resolution mode): 50 μ Vrms;

Bandwidth: Approximately 0.49 x sampling rate at -3dB (e.g. bandwidth of approximately 25kHz at 51.2kS/s);

Passband flatness (20Hz~20kHz): ± 0.01dB.

2.4 Programmable Functional I/O (GPIO)

Two channels of 3.3V/TTL compatible single ended I/O;

Can be configured as static digital input/output, frequency counter (maximum 4MHz), PWM output (maximum 4MHz), digital trigger input, synchronous sampling clock input (maximum 128kHz);

Overvoltage protection: -2V~+7V.

Hardware installation and device identification

3.1 Unpacking and Connection

The package includes: USB-2405 module, multifunctional bracket, 2-meter USB cable, DIN rail installation kit, quick guide, and software CD.

Before first use, the driver (UD-DASK 1.2.2.0627 or above or DAQPilot 2.6.1.0628 or above) must be installed before connecting the USB cable. After the module is powered on, the firmware loads for about 6 seconds, and the LED indicator light changes from amber to green, indicating readiness. If the LED does not turn green, it may indicate insufficient power supply to the USB port (requiring 400mA). It is recommended to use a USB hub with built-in power supply or a rear port on the motherboard.

3.2 Device ID Setting

There is a rotary switch (0-7) on the back of the module for setting the device ID. When multiple modules of the same model are connected to the same PC, different IDs must be set, otherwise the drivers cannot be distinguished. The ID value is read during driver initialization and can be obtained through the API.

3.3 Installation method

The multifunctional bracket supports three types of fixation:

Desktop: Module card in bracket, providing cable management space at the bottom;

DIN rail: With the matching rail buckle, it can be quickly installed in the control cabinet;

Wall mounted: There are 4 mounting holes with a diameter of 3.4mm on the back of the bracket, which are fixed with flat head screws.


Detailed explanation of analog input signal conditioning

4.1 Front end configuration (see Figure 3-2)

Differential/pseudo differential selection: Differential mode is suitable for grounded reference signal sources and can suppress common mode noise; The pseudo differential mode is suitable for floating signal sources (such as uninsulated sensors), where the negative input terminal is connected to the local ground through a 20k Ω resistor to provide a reference potential.
